Dream Team : Ken Morgan

I was taken to Somerton Park in 1965 to see speedway at the age of 7 and have supported the Wasps ever since, but during the wilderness years was tempted to Swindon !

Crump
Watson

Phil Crump
Amazing, it was a revelation for a Newport Wasps fan to have a rider in the team you knew would beat the opposite number one home and away. I remember him blasting round Swindon in 1975 head below handle bars down the straights. Awesome !

Neil Street
He was able to pop out the gate and beat anybody on his night.

Craig Watson
His blasts from the back at home and away are inspiring, leads from the front.

reidar eide
Not Australian ! I remember the golden helmet clashes and one memorable one where he blasted past Ole Olsen at Somerton Park! Sadly no longer with us.

Frank Smart
There's a pattern here..another Aussie, truly a rider worth the admission money alone, defies belief in his riding at times..a spectacle

Gote Nordin
The first great at newport...

Anders Henrikssson
Seemed to be a fixture at Newport for the first few seasons, reliable..often unbeatable at home
